What is Electric Torque?
Electric torque refers to the rotational force generated by an electric motor. In the context of motorcycles, it's a measure of the power delivered by the motor to the wheels, propelling the bike forward. Electric torque is often expressed in units of newton-meters (Nm) and is typically measured at the wheel hubs.
BMWs Electric Scooters: The CE 04
BMW's CE 04 is an electric scooter that's designed to revolutionize urban mobility. With its sleek design and advanced technology, it's a game-changer for city commuters. The CE 04 features a liquid-cooled, permanent magnet synchronous motor that produces 42hp and 62Nm of torque, making it capable of accelerating from 0-50kph in just 2.6 seconds.
The Benefits of Electric Torque
- Instant Torque: Electric motors produce instant torque, which means that riders can feel the power of the motor as soon as they start moving.
- Smooth Acceleration: Electric torque provides a smooth and seamless acceleration, making it ideal for city riding.
- Environmental Benefits: Electric motorcycles produce zero emissions, making them an eco-friendly option for commuters.
